UNIFIL Commander: Hezbollah Disarmament Not Within Our Mandate

The commander of the United Nations Interim Force in Southern Lebanon (UNIFIL) has stated that disarming Hezbollah is not within their mandate, amid escalating tensions and continued ceasefire violations.

According to the International Desk of Webangah News Agency, UNIFIL Commander Diudato Abagnara warned in an interview with Channel 12 of the Israeli regime that the situation in Lebanon is highly fragile and any small mistake could lead to a severe escalation.

Abagnara noted that Israeli attacks on Lebanon are a clear and ongoing violation of Resolution 1701, which he is obligated to report. He clarified that UNIFIL’s mission is to monitor the ceasefire and support the Lebanese army.

“Disarming Hezbollah is not within our purview, but we assist the Lebanese army in this regard,” Abagnara said. “We have no evidence indicating that Hezbollah is rebuilding its capabilities south of the Litani River.”

These statements from the UNIFIL commander come as Lebanese Prime Minister Nawaf Salam, speaking on the sidelines of the Doha 2025 summit, accused Israel of waging a war of attrition against Lebanon, effectively ending the state of peace. Salam stated that Israel violates the ceasefire and Lebanese sovereignty daily.

Salam added that Israel has not adhered to the ceasefire agreement and continues to occupy areas within Lebanon. He emphasized that Israel was supposed to withdraw from all Lebanese territory it occupied ten months prior, but has failed to do so.
